I hate to sound like a skeptic, but when Chris is Me and I worked on the SubPetaya set we emphasized exclusively why it was superior to this, as this was the orignal Agility sweeper.

The most effective way to get SubPetaya Empoleon to work is to use Surf / Ice Beam as the attacks, and pair it with Toxic Spikes and Bait-Tran. Baitran, if your not familiar with it uses Fire Attack / Earth Power / Stealth Rock / Explosion @ Life Orb. It is nearly guarenteed to lure in and take out the opponents bulky water, making SubPetaya Empoleon an easy game-winner. With Waters out of the way, nothing really stands a chance unless they are packing 3 pokemon with high powered priority moves, as Scizor and Mamoswine can't even do 15% to you (mamo not even 10).

Salamence and Dragonite are easily OHKOed by Ice Beam. As for Celebi:

+1 353 SpAtk Ice Beam to Max HP Celebi: 75-89%, which is a OHKO over 50% of the time with Toxic Spikes, Stealth Rock, and Sandstorm on the field (which is not difficult, considering you should support it with Toxic Spikes and Stealth Rock anyway, and sandstorm is usually present). Furthermore, if Celebi decides to come in on your first Substitute, you will always beat it if Toxic Spikes are in play.
